I would guess your lipo cannot handle the current then.

When I tested with meter it pulls any here from 60-120amps for a couple millisecond on 4sā€¦

Which is probably why 40C+ lipos are recommended

It really looks like you donā€™t have the proper amount of amps. I was running into a similar issue even while running 2 x 3AH 3S 40C Lipos in parallel. I was using a longer wired parallel adapter that was dropping the amps. A single 3S lipo of that size/rating just wouldnā€™t cut it. I suggest either going with a dual setup with a good adapter in parallel or a higher AH lipo.

If your concerned about the C. Most people say 40c for smaller batteries. Ie

3ah* 40c =120a 10ah* 10c = 100a

Or mine 32ah * 10c = 320a
